I just got word that Mike Gorski passed away this afternoon. Mike was a long-time coin-op collector as well as the premier replicator of Roovers fortune telling arcade machines. I met Mike at a local coin-op show in Cleveland when I first started collecting machines in 1998. He quickly became my collecting mentor and introduced me to a previously unknown (to me) world of coin-op and related antiques.

Since I lived just down the road from Mike, I was so fortunate to visit be able to visit him often over the years and share a beer (or two) while discussing coin-ops and life in general.

Mike is now with his beloved Marion, who passed away last month.
